------- Comment #10 from rob1weld at aol dot com  2009-02-15 08:40 -------
Getting this working depended on re-fixing this Bug that is closed 
(for other x86_64-* Targets) but affects this new Target:
http://gcc.gnu.org/bugzilla/show_bug.cgi?id=31868


The Testsuite Results (NOT mailed) show some work is still needed:
# gmake -i -k check
...
FAIL: gcc.c-torture/compile/limits-exprparen.c  -Os  (test for excess errors)
FAIL: gcc.c-torture/compile/limits-structnest.c  -O2  (test for excess errors)
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.c-torture/execute/builtins/builtins.exp
...
FAIL: gcc.c-torture/execute/builtins/20010124-1.c compilation,  -O0 
(Probably _ALL_ Builtins FAILed)
FAIL: gcc.c-torture/execute/builtins/vsprintf-chk.c compilation,  -Os 
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.c-torture/execute/execute.exp ...
(Probably _ALL_ execute.exp's FAILed)
FAIL: gcc.c-torture/execute/ieee/unsafe-fp-assoc.c compilation,  -Os 
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.c-torture/unsorted/unsorted.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/autopar/autopar.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/charset/charset.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/compat/compat.exp ...
FAIL: gcc.dg/compat/fnptr-by-value-1 c_compat_x_tst.o-c_compat_y_tst.o link
(Probably _ALL_ "compat_y_tst.o"'s FAILed to link)
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/cpp/cpp.exp ...
FAIL: gcc.dg/cpp/19990407-1.c -fno-show-column (test for excess errors)
WARNING: gcc.dg/cpp/19990407-1.c -fno-show-column compilation failed to produce
executable
(Thousands more, but some good results too)
FAIL: gcc.dg/tree-ssa/vrp45.c (test for excess errors)
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vect/costmodel/i386/i386-costmodel-vect.exp
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vect/costmodel/ppc/ppc-costmodel-vect.exp
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vect/costmodel/spu/spu-costmodel-vect.exp
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vect/costmodel/x86_64/x86_64-costmodel-vect.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vect/vect.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vmx/vmx.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/vxworks/vxworks.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.dg/weak/weak.exp ...
FAIL: gcc.dg/weak/weak-14.c (test for excess errors)
WARNING: gcc.dg/weak/weak-14.c compilation failed to produce executable
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/acker1.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/arm-isr.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/bprob.exp ...
FAIL: gcc.misc-tests/bprob-1.c compilation,  -fprofile-arcs
FAIL: gcc.misc-tests/bprob-2.c compilation,  -fprofile-arcs
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/dectest.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/dhry.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/gcov.exp ...
FAIL: gcc.misc-tests/gcov-1.c (test for excess errors)
WARNING: gcc.misc-tests/gcov-1.c compilation failed to produce executable
FAIL: 14:is #####:should be 11
FAIL: 15:is #####:should be 10
FAIL: 17:is #####:should be 1
FAIL: gcc.misc-tests/gcov-1.c gcov: 3 failures in line counts, 0 in branch
percentages, 0 in return percentages
FAIL: gcc.misc-tests/gcov-10.c (test for excess errors)
FAIL: gcc.misc-tests/gcov-9.c gcov: 1 failures in line counts, 0 in branch
percentages, 0 in return percentages
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/i386-prefetch.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/linkage.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/matrix1.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/mg-2.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/mg.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/options.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/sieve.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.misc-tests/sort2.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/alpha/alpha.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/arm/arm.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/arm/neon/neon.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/avr/avr.exp ...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/avr/torture/avr-torture.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/bfin/bfin.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/cris/cris.exp ...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/cris/torture/cris-torture.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/frv/frv.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/i386/i386.exp ...
FAIL: gcc.target/i386/20000614-1.c (test for excess errors)
WARNING: gcc.target/i386/20000614-1.c compilation failed to produce executable
(Hundreds more)
WARNING: gcc.target/i386/vararg-9.c compilation failed to produce executable
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/i386/math-torture/math-torture.exp
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/i386/stackalign/stackalign.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/ia64/ia64.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/m68k/m68k.exp ...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/mips/inter/mips16-inter.exp
...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/mips/mips-nonpic/mips-nonpic.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/mips/mips.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/powerpc/powerpc.exp
...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/s390/s390.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/sh/sh.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/sparc/sparc.exp ...
Running /us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/spu/spu.exp ...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/x86_64/abi/abi-x86_64.exp ...
FAIL: gcc.target/x86_64/abi/test_3_element_struct_and_unions.c compilation, 
-O0 
(Hundreds more)
FAIL: gcc.target/x86_64/abi/avx/test_passing_unions.c compilation,  -Os 
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.target/xstormy16/xstormy16.exp ...
Running
/usr/share/src/gcc_trunk/gcc/testsuite/gcc.test-framework/test-framework.exp
...
skipping test framework tests, CHECK_TEST_FRAMEWORK is not defined

                === gcc Summary ===

# of expected passes            33973
# of unexpected failures        10925
# of expected failures          189
# of unresolved testcases       7820
# of unsupported tests          779
/usr/share/src/gcc_build/gcc/xgcc  version 4.4.0 20090214 (experimental) [trunk
revision 144182] (GCC) 

                === gnat Summary ===
# of expected passes            315
# of unexpected failures        146
# of expected failures          6

./test-expandargv
PASS: test-expandargv-0.
PASS: test-expandargv-1.
PASS: test-expandargv-2.
PASS: test-expandargv-3.
...
gmake[1]: [check-target-libada] Error 1 (ignored)
/bin/sh[1]: cd: x86_64-pc-solaris2.11/libgomp: [No such file or directory]
gmake[1]: [check-target-libgomp] Error 1 (ignored)
gmake[1]: Leaving directory `/usr/share/src/gcc_build'


Some of the FAILures are because the Testsuite never ran against
this Target and some are because the Target is partly borked ...

Still some work to be done but "x86_64-pc-solaris2.11" is 'somewhat' working.

When I get _decent_ Testsuite Results I will email them.

Rob


-- 


http://gcc.gnu.org/bugzilla/show_bug.cgi?id=39186

Reply via email to